Searched refs:smb_msgbuf_t (Results 1 – 10 of 10) sorted by relevance
/titanic_50/usr/src/uts/common/smbsrv/ |
H A D | msgbuf.h | 81 } smb_msgbuf_t; typedef 105 extern void smb_msgbuf_init(smb_msgbuf_t *, uint8_t *, size_t, uint32_t); 106 extern void smb_msgbuf_term(smb_msgbuf_t *); 107 extern int smb_msgbuf_decode(smb_msgbuf_t *, char *, ...); 108 extern int smb_msgbuf_encode(smb_msgbuf_t *, char *, ...); 109 extern size_t smb_msgbuf_used(smb_msgbuf_t *); 110 extern size_t smb_msgbuf_size(smb_msgbuf_t *); 111 extern uint8_t *smb_msgbuf_base(smb_msgbuf_t *); 112 extern void smb_msgbuf_word_align(smb_msgbuf_t *); 113 extern void smb_msgbuf_dword_align(smb_msgbuf_t *); [all …]
|
/titanic_50/usr/src/common/smbsrv/ |
H A D | smb_msgbuf.c | 51 static int buf_decode(smb_msgbuf_t *, char *, va_list ap); 52 static int buf_encode(smb_msgbuf_t *, char *, va_list ap); 53 static void *smb_msgbuf_malloc(smb_msgbuf_t *, size_t); 60 smb_msgbuf_used(smb_msgbuf_t *mb) in smb_msgbuf_used() 70 smb_msgbuf_size(smb_msgbuf_t *mb) in smb_msgbuf_size() 76 smb_msgbuf_base(smb_msgbuf_t *mb) in smb_msgbuf_base() 85 smb_msgbuf_word_align(smb_msgbuf_t *mb) in smb_msgbuf_word_align() 94 smb_msgbuf_dword_align(smb_msgbuf_t *mb) in smb_msgbuf_dword_align() 104 smb_msgbuf_has_space(smb_msgbuf_t *mb, size_t size) in smb_msgbuf_has_space() 116 smb_msgbuf_fset(smb_msgbuf_t *mb, uint32_t flags) in smb_msgbuf_fset() [all …]
|
/titanic_50/usr/src/cmd/smbsrv/smbd/ |
H A D | smbd_ntlmssp.c | 93 static int encode_avpair_str(smb_msgbuf_t *, uint16_t, char *); 94 static int decode_secbuf_bin(smb_msgbuf_t *, struct sec_buf *, void **); 95 static int decode_secbuf_str(smb_msgbuf_t *, struct sec_buf *, char **); 176 smb_msgbuf_t mb; in smbd_ntlmssp_negotiate() 376 encode_avpair_str(smb_msgbuf_t *mb, uint16_t AvId, char *name) in encode_avpair_str() 394 smb_msgbuf_t mb; in smbd_ntlmssp_authenticate() 543 decode_secbuf_bin(smb_msgbuf_t *mb, struct sec_buf *sb, void **binp) in decode_secbuf_bin() 568 decode_secbuf_str(smb_msgbuf_t *mb, struct sec_buf *sb, char **cpp) in decode_secbuf_str()
|
/titanic_50/usr/src/lib/smbsrv/libsmbns/common/ |
H A D | smbns_netlogon.c | 132 smb_msgbuf_t mb; in smb_netlogon_receive() 274 smb_msgbuf_t mb; in smb_netlogon_query() 352 smb_msgbuf_t mb; in smb_netlogon_samlogon()
|
H A D | smbns_browser.c | 600 smb_msgbuf_t mb; in smb_browser_load_transact_header() 774 smb_msgbuf_t mb; in smb_browser_send_HostAnnouncement() 891 smb_msgbuf_t mb; in smb_browser_dispatch()
|
/titanic_50/usr/src/uts/common/fs/smbsrv/ |
H A D | smb_negotiate.c | 412 smb_msgbuf_t mb; in smb_com_negotiate()
|
H A D | smb2_query_dir.c | 386 smb_msgbuf_t mb; in smb2_find_mbc_encode()
|
H A D | smb_fsinfo.c | 169 smb_msgbuf_t mb; in smb_com_trans2_query_fs_information()
|
H A D | smb_kshare.c | 533 smb_msgbuf_t info_mb; in smb_kshare_enum() 534 smb_msgbuf_t cmnt_mb; in smb_kshare_enum()
|
H A D | smb_trans2_find.c | 722 smb_msgbuf_t mb; in smb_trans2_find_mbc_encode()
|